Try to (re)install DirectX9 update package. This should install any missing DX9 files:
- Most likely you can find Dx9 installation under your Red Alert 3 game's installation folder...
- ...or (if you can't find it) you can download it from here https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=8109
- then find "DXSETUP.exe", and run that to install the missing components.
